Troy Warner Looking for a Fresh Start & What Might Have Been for BYU Basketball - March 16, 2020

The Locked On Cougars podcast for March 16, 2020 began with what may have been for #14 BYU men's basketball after what should have been Selection Sunday came and went with no NCAA Tournament. In the second segment of the show, Jake Hatch talked one-on-one with BYU senior defensive back Troy Warner about his return from a nagging foot injury and his new number for 2020. Finally, the podcast wrapped up with the other BYU news as the football program added a preferred walk-on commitment from Pleasant Grove (UT) wide receiver Kael Mikkelsen.
